About Content Generation

Content Generation tools are a specialized category of Multimodal AI designed to create new, original content from user prompts. These tools utilize advanced models like Generative Adversarial Networks (GANs) and Transformers to synthesize various media types, including text, images, audio, and video. Their primary value lies in automating creative workflows, scaling content production, and enabling rapid prototyping of ideas. By interpreting input from one modality (like text) to generate output in another (like an image), they bridge the gap between concept and creation.

Core Features

  • Text-to-Media Synthesis: Generates images, videos, music, or voiceovers directly from descriptive text prompts.
  • Cross-Modal Transformation: Converts existing content from one format to another, such as turning an article into a video script or a podcast into a blog post.
  • Style and Attribute Control: Allows users to specify artistic styles, emotional tones, camera angles, or other detailed attributes for the generated output.
  • Iterative Refinement: Provides options to modify, edit, or regenerate parts of the output based on further user feedback and instructions.
  • API and Integration Support: Offers programmatic access for developers to integrate content generation capabilities into their own applications and workflows.

Use Cases

These tools are widely used in marketing and advertising for creating ad creatives and social media posts. In the entertainment industry, they assist in concept art generation for games and films. Content creators and publishers use them to automate the production of blog posts, videos, and podcasts, significantly reducing production time.

How to Choose

When selecting a Content Generation tool, evaluate the quality and consistency of its output for your specific needs. Consider the range of supported modalities (e.g., text-to-image, text-to-video). Assess the level of control and customization available for refining results. Finally, examine the pricing model—whether it's subscription-based, pay-per-generation, or offers API access—to ensure it aligns with your budget and usage patterns.

Content GenerationUse Cases

1

Generate Marketing Campaign Visuals

A marketing manager for an e-commerce brand needs to create a diverse set of ad visuals for a new product launch on social media. Instead of a costly and time-consuming photoshoot, they use a content generation tool. By inputting a text prompt like 'a sleek, minimalist photo of our new smartwatch on a marble tabletop with soft morning light,' the AI generates dozens of high-quality, photorealistic images. The manager can then iterate by adding prompts like 'with a coffee cup in the background' or 'in a pop art style' to create variations for A/B testing, completing in hours what would normally take days.

2

Automate Blog Post Creation from Audio

A content creator produces a weekly podcast but lacks the time to write accompanying blog posts. They use a content generation tool that supports audio-to-text transformation. After uploading the podcast's MP3 file, the tool first transcribes the entire conversation. Then, using a second prompt like 'summarize this transcript into a 1200-word blog post with an introduction, three key takeaways as subheadings, and a conclusion,' the AI generates a structured article. This repurposes their audio content into a new, SEO-friendly format, doubling their output with minimal extra effort.

3

Prototype Game Character Concepts

An indie game developer is in the early stages of designing a new fantasy game. To quickly visualize character ideas, they use an AI content generator. They input detailed descriptions like 'a wise old elf mage with glowing blue eyes, wearing ornate silver armor, standing in an enchanted forest at dusk.' The AI produces multiple artistic interpretations in different styles (e.g., realistic, anime, painterly). This allows the design team to rapidly explore and refine visual concepts without needing an artist to manually sketch each idea, accelerating the pre-production phase and fostering creative exploration.

4

Create Short Social Media Videos from Articles

A digital publisher wants to increase engagement on platforms like TikTok and Instagram Reels by repurposing their popular long-form articles. A social media manager uses a content generation tool that specializes in text-to-video. They paste the URL of an article, and the AI automatically identifies key points, finds relevant stock video clips and images, generates a synthetic voiceover reading the summary, and adds animated captions. The manager can then quickly edit the sequence or change clips before exporting. This process transforms a static article into a dynamic, 60-second video in minutes, adapting content for video-first platforms.

5

Generate Personalized Educational Materials

An instructional designer for an online learning platform needs to create engaging visual aids for a complex science topic. They use a content generation tool to produce illustrations and short animations. For a lesson on the solar system, they input prompts like 'an animated diagram showing the Earth's orbit around the Sun, labeled with seasons' or 'a photorealistic image of the surface of Mars with a rover'. The tool generates accurate and visually appealing content that can be tailored to different age groups by adjusting the style prompt (e.g., 'in a cartoon style for kids'). This allows for the rapid creation of customized learning materials that enhance student comprehension.

6

Generate Varied E-commerce Product Descriptions

An e-commerce manager oversees a catalog of thousands of products, many of which have generic or duplicated descriptions. To improve SEO and conversion rates, they use a content generation tool. They upload a CSV file with product names, key features, and image URLs. The tool then generates unique, compelling, and brand-aligned descriptions for each item. For a 'waterproof hiking boot,' it might generate one version focusing on durability for rugged trails and another emphasizing comfort for casual walkers. This process automates the creation of thousands of unique descriptions, saving hundreds of hours of manual writing.
